Revolutionizing Accessibility for Developers

First and foremost, one of the most daunting challenges in Web3 development has been accessibility. Historically, developers have struggled with disparate tools, fragmented ecosystems, and a steep learning curve. However, the partnership between Sequence and Magic Eden is positioned to eliminate these barriers. By providing developers with integrated solutions that encompass wallet management, marketplace functionalities, and in-game monetization features, the collaboration allows teams to channel their focus toward creativity rather than getting bogged down by tech hurdles. With the promise of “instant access” to distribution and liquidity, it’s a revolutionary step toward creating a developer-friendly environment—if it lives up to its promises.

End-to-End Monetization Opportunities

Monetization has historically been one of the most contentious issues in game development, particularly in the Web3 space. The new partnership aims to streamline revenue generation for developers by offering “end-to-end monetization streams.” This means that developers will have direct access to royalty-enforced primary and secondary markets, simplifying how they earn from their creations. However, we must tread carefully; if the monetization processes become overly complicated or are bogged down with high fees, this “streamlining” could easily backfire, resulting in potential disillusionment among creators.
